Professor Leonard Wantchekon speaks with Core Econ about the multi-generational culture of mistrust the Atlantic slave trade created and its lasting impact on economic cooperation. 

What we wanted to test is to look at the slave trade and its impact on trust today. Second to see whether this is driven by intergenerational transmission of mistrust, because those who were impacted directly basically taught their descendants not to trust anyone.
